What Is a Layers Haircut?
A layers haircut involves cutting hair in multiple, graduated lengths — typically ranging from short beneath the chin or ears to mid-length or longer at the top. These layers create contrast, enhance natural movement, and open up the hair cap, making it appear fuller and more dynamic. Layers can be low (fades) or mid-length, and they’re often customized to suit hair type, length, and personal style.

Who Benefits Most from Layers?
- Thin or Fine Hair: Layers add thickness and volume.
- Thick or Rapid-Growing Hair: Strategic layering minimizes bulk and enhances manageability.
- Fine-Faced Individuals: Layers frame the face and soften strong jawlines.
- Any Hair Type: Customizable layering balances texture, density, and style.
